Detailed information on Antique folding wooden stools (19th century)

We present an exclusive set of two antique folding stools from the home and studio of the renowned painter Francesc Cuixart i Barjau in Manresa. These original 19th-century pieces not only stand out for their design and functionality, but also possess significant historical and artistic value, having belonged to a prominent Catalan artist.



Highlights of these antique wooden stools







  • Design and Materials : Each stool is crafted from solid wood, displaying a patina that reflects its authenticity and age. The folding mechanism is sturdy, allowing for easy storage and transport. The seats feature handcrafted details that reflect the craftsmanship of the period.








  • Condition : Despite their age, both stools are in excellent condition. They have been carefully preserved, maintaining their original functionality and showing natural wear that adds character and authenticity to the pieces.








  • Dimensions : Each stool measures approximately 45cm in height, with a 30cm wide seat, standard dimensions that make them ideal for both practical and decorative use.









History and Origin



These pieces were part of Francesc Cuixart i Barjau\'s personal furnishings in his residence and studio in Manresa. Their provenance adds historical and cultural value, offering collectors the opportunity to own objects that were part of the creative environment of an influential artist.



Brief Biography of Francesc Cuixart i Barjau



Born in Berga in 1875, Francesc Cuixart i Barjau was a Catalan painter who combined academicism with modernism. He studied at the Escola de Llotja in Barcelona under the tutelage of Claudi Lorenzale. He later moved to Manresa, where he pursued his professional career and worked as a teacher at the Escola d\'Arts i Oficis. His work ranges from still lifes to historical genre paintings, highlighting his contribution to Catalan modernism. His most notable works include the creation of the Senyera (Spanish flag) of the Orfeó Manresà (Spanish National Orchestra) and the signs for the Tuneu tailor shop in Manresa. Cuixart also designed medals commemorating local historical events, cementing his legacy in the region\'s artistic culture.
